Average Lifespan of a PC

The average lifespan of a PC is around 3-5 years, but it can vary greatly depending on usage, maintenance, and quality of the device. Desktop PCs tend to last longer than laptops, with an average lifespan of 5-8 years, while laptops typically last around 3-5 years.

Factors Affecting PC Lifespan

Several factors can impact the lifespan of a PC, including:

  • Usage: Heavy usage, such as gaming or video editing, can reduce the lifespan of a PC.
  • Maintenance: Regular cleaning, updating software, and replacing worn-out parts can extend the lifespan of a PC.
  • Quality: The quality of the PC’s components, such as the processor, memory, and storage, can affect its lifespan.
  • Environmental factors: Extreme temperatures, humidity, and exposure to dust and debris can reduce the lifespan of a PC.

Signs It’s Time to Upgrade

Here are some signs that it may be time to upgrade your PC:

  • Slow performance: If your PC takes a long time to start up, launch applications, or complete tasks, it may be due for an upgrade.
  • Outdated software: If your PC is no longer compatible with the latest software or operating systems, it may be time to consider upgrading.
  • Physical damage: If your PC has been damaged, such as a cracked screen or broken keyboard, it may be more cost-effective to upgrade rather than repair.

Extending PC Lifespan

Here are some tips to extend the lifespan of your PC:

  • Regular maintenance: Regularly clean your PC, update software, and replace worn-out parts.
  • Upgrade components: Consider upgrading individual components, such as the processor or memory, to extend the lifespan of your PC.
  • Use a surge protector: Using a surge protector can help protect your PC from power surges and reduce the risk of damage.
  • Monitor usage: Monitor your PC usage and take regular breaks to prevent overheating and reduce wear and tear.

Upgrading vs. Buying a New PC

Here are some pros and cons of upgrading vs. buying a new PC:

Upgrading

  • Cost-effective: Upgrading individual components can be more cost-effective than buying a new PC.
  • Familiarity: You’re already familiar with your current PC, so upgrading can be a more seamless transition.
  • Environmentally friendly: Upgrading reduces electronic waste and supports sustainability.

Buying a New PC

  • Latest technology: Buying a new PC gives you access to the latest technology and features.
  • Warranty: New PCs typically come with a warranty, providing peace of mind and protection against defects.
  • Improved performance: New PCs are designed to provide improved performance and efficiency.
